Symi Town, also known as Gialos, is renowned for its amphitheater-like layout, cascading down to a horseshoe-shaped harbor. The architecture here is simply magnificent. Think colorful, neoclassical mansions with ornate balconies and terracotta roofs, all meticulously preserved. Just a short walk from the apartments, you can explore the charming narrow streets of Chorio, the upper town. This area is a labyrinth of white-washed houses, bougainvillea-draped balconies, and hidden squares. It’s quieter than the harbor and offers a more authentic glimpse into daily island life. Don't miss the chance to visit the Castle of the Knights of St. John, perched high above Chorio, offering panoramic views that will absolutely blow you away. For beach lovers, the journey is part of the adventure. While there aren't beaches directly at the harbor, picturesque coves like Nimborio are within walking distance or a very short taxi/water taxi ride away. For the more adventurous, take a water taxi to some of the island's most stunning beaches, such as Nanou, Agios Georgios Dysalonas (famous for its towering cliffs), or Marathounda. These trips are often scenic journeys in themselves, showcasing the island's rugged coastline and crystal-clear waters. Symi is also a fantastic base for boat trips. Firstly, book in advance, especially if you're traveling during the peak season (July and August). Symi is popular, and these charming apartments get snapped up quickly. Secondly, pack light but smart. You'll be doing a fair bit of walking, often on uneven steps and cobblestone streets. Comfortable walking shoes are a must. Also, bring swimwear, sunscreen, a hat, and sunglasses – the Greek sun is glorious but strong! Thirdly, embrace the island pace. Things might move a little slower here, and that's part of the charm. Don't stress about schedules; just go with the flow. Fourthly, try the local delicacies. Seek out the small, family-run tavernas away from the main drag for the most authentic flavors. Don't leave without trying soumada, Symi shrimp (if available and in season), and local honey. Fifthly, stay hydrated! Especially during the summer months, make sure you're drinking plenty of water. Consider bringing a reusable water bottle to refill. Sixth, learn a few basic Greek phrases. A simple 'hello' ('yasas'), 'thank you' ('efharisto'), and 'please' ('parakalo') go a long way and are always appreciated by the locals. Seventh, take advantage of the central location. Walk to explore the harbor, Chorio, and nearby Nimborio. Use the water taxis to reach farther beaches – it's often more convenient and scenic than other transport. Eighth, consider the time of year. Shoulder seasons (May-June and September-October) offer fantastic weather, fewer crowds, and often better prices. The sea is still warm enough for swimming in September! Ninth, disconnect and enjoy.
